Outdoor firepits are a health hazard

-

Here it is midnight on Saturday night. I went to bed, leaving all my windows open because of it being so hot out.

I was just awakened, choking on smoke that filled my house as I slept. Thanks, ignorant and selfish neighbours, who again thought only of their own pleasure.

Now I have a closed throat, burning lungs and had to use a puffer to breathe.

Thanks, mayor and councillor­s, who do not care about people’s health and continue to condone wood-burning firepits. Perhaps as people show up in hospital emergency department­s, someone will take notice of the hazards of these blasted firepits and do something. Jacqueline Stoop, Calgary
